#9c2fdd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c2fdd is composed of 61.2% red, 18.4%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 277.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#9c2fdd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5eff with #3900bb.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9c2fdd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020b is the darkest color, while #fcf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c2fdd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878389 is the less saturated color, while #a313f9 is the most saturated one.
